About 9 Eastbrook Avenue

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

9 Eastbrook Avenue is a three-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Dagenham (RM10 7UL). It has a recorded floor area of 91 m² (around 980 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(May 2021) shows a D (score 67),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in March 2017 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Average and h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ump.

Across 2002–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£484,000 is 10%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£449/sq ft) was about 78.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old June 2021 for £440,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
